Summary
ALLE PROCESSING CORP. has accumulated 15 OSHA violations across 4 inspections over 34 years of recorded history, with $14,400 in total assessed penalties.
The establishment sits in the 92nd percentile for violations within its industry-state peer group of 449 employers. Inspection frequency runs at the 87th percentile. The most recent enforcement activity was recorded 3 years ago.

National Labor Relations Board — unfair labor practice charges and union representation cases. The NLRB records cases at the company/regional level (no worksite address), so these are matched by company name and state and may span other ALLE PROCESSING CORP. locations in the same state.
NLRB cases
National Labor Relations Board cases involving this employer. Includes unfair labor practice (ULP) filings and representation election proceedings. NLRB enforcement is process-driven; no per-case monetary penalty is assessed (remedies are case-by-case backpay orders, posting requirements, election re-runs, etc.). 8 cases · 5 ULP · 3 representation
